The invention discloses an automatic punching mechanism for automobile die machining. The automatic punching mechanism comprises an operation table, a discharging box is arranged on the side wall of one end of the operation table in a penetrating mode, first openings are formed in the opposite side walls of the operation table, two bases are fixed to two sides of the operation table, vertical plates are fixed to the upper ends of the two bases, rollers are connected between the two vertical plates on the same side in a rotating mode, a transmission belt is wound around the portion between thetwo rollers and penetrates through the first openings, and a supporting frame is fixed to the side wall of one end of one base. The automatic punching mechanism has the advantages that by means of thecooperation between a driving motor and a ratchet wheel, intermittent conveying of dies can be realized, the manual conveying process can be omitted, the problems of the high-intensity work of manualreinforcing and auxiliary punching can be solved by utilizing first limiting blocks, second limiting blocks, a hydraulic cylinder and a punch, automatic punching can be realized, the labor intensitycan be lowered, the labor can be saved, the probability of human injuries can be lowered, the working efficiency can be improved, and the operation is simple.